The Canadian Dollar (CAD) took a step higher on Tuesday, recovering near-term losses and climbing around one-third of one percent against the US Dollar (USD), Euro (EUR), and Japanese Yen (JPY) for the day. The CAD is firmly on pace to be Tuesday’s single best-performing currency among the major currencies.
USD/CAD has tumbled back below the 1.3700 handle after tapping a fresh near-term peak around 1.3755 this week. Intraday price action remains volatile, leaving plenty of churn on the chart. Daily candlesticks remain hung up on the 50-day Exponential Moving Average (EMA) at 1.3680. USD/CAD continues to trade north of the 200-day EMA at 1.3588, but bullish momentum has failed to chalk in fresh gains since peaking just shy of 1.3850 in April.
